From Financial analyst Clyde Anderson: Did you know that a criminal can steal your credit card information standing 10 feet away? It's true, the new technology RFID (Radio Frequency Identification), which is now in many credit cards, passports and many other things we use daily uses radio waves to swipe your card information right out of the air. The technology was credit to make life easier, but it may be causing more harm than good.
